Control notifications in Firefox for Android does not have an option as described in help. Twitter pages pop vibrate notification every few minutes. Is there an option in about or Android settings to disable notification requests from Twitter?

Thanks much.

Control notifications in Firefox for Android does not have an option as described in help. Twitter pages pop vibrate notification every few minutes. Is there an option in about or Android settings to disable notification requests from Twitter? Thanks much.

Chosen solution

Use about:config to set dom.vibrator.enabled to false. This will completely disable the ability for sites to vibrate the phone.
